Interesting Facts about Jerseytown, Pennsylvania

As of 2011, Jerseytown's population is 154 people. Since 2000, it has had a population growth of 2.67 percent.

--------------------

The median home cost in Jerseytown is $144,500. Home appreciation the last year has been -1.17 percent.

--------------------

Compared to the rest of the country, Jerseytown's cost of living is 3.50% Lower than the U.S. average.

--------------------

Jerseytown public schools spend $5,814 per student. The average school expenditure in the U.S. is $5,678. There are about 13.7 students per teacher in Jerseytown.

--------------------

The unemployment rate in Jerseytown is 8.60 percent(U.S. avg. is 9.10%). Recent job growth is Positive. Jerseytown jobs have Increased by 0.50 percent.

Average Commute time is 28 minutes. The National Average is 28 minutes.
